• 9:30 am – option #1- escorted trip to Monte Tamaro with
train from Capolago to Rivera. We then walk to a Cable car station for
the trip up to the Santa Angeli Chapel by Architect Mario Botta with
frescos by his design collaborator, Italian artist Enzo Cucchi.
"I believe that today making architecture is a way of resisting
the loss of identity, a way of resisting the banalization, the flattening
of culture brought about by the consumerism so typical of modern society.
In this sense, architecture is more an ethical than an aesthetic phenomenon."
—Mario Botta.

• 9:30 am – option # 2 - escorted trip to Bellinzona with
the train from Capolago. The site visit will include Architect Aurelio
Galfetti’s Sports Complex, including a sequence of swimming pools,
a tennis court complex and a newly completed enclosed ice hockey rink
and stadium. We then walk to the restored Castel Grande of Bellinzona
as one of the three castles forming the southern boundary of medieval
Bellizona.
“History and the contemporary era, nature and the work of man
meet and enter into dialogue in this tight tectonic structuring. I always
like to have two opposite poles: opening-closure, mountain-lake, forest-plain,
which also counter and enter into dialogue with the two architectures
to which I always refer, external and internal, or with other wide-reaching
poles such as the always enlivening conflict between history and the
contemporary era. " —Aurelio Galfetti
